Buying Guide: Key Considerations For Choosing A 30-Mile Fence Charger

  • Output energy and voltage: For 30-mile coverage, look for adjustable joules (0.3–1.5 J is common) and a stable kilovolt range to deter predators and prevent fence breaches.
  • Impedance and pulse stability: Low-impedance energizers deliver power more consistently over long fences and through weeds, which improves reliability on rugged properties.
  • Power source and location: Solar-powered units are ideal for remote sites; AC-powered models suit fenced areas with steady electricity access. Consider hybrid options for year-round operation.
  • Weather resilience: Waterproof housings, temperature tolerance, and robust construction extend service life in rain, snow, and heat.
  • Fence compatibility: Ensure compatibility with your fence type (tence, polywire, polytape) and post systems (T-posts, wooden posts) for straightforward installation.
  • Maintenance and monitoring: Built-in performance meters, voltage displays, and easy-to-service components help track system health and reduce downtime.
  • Safety and compliance: Look for UL listings (where available) and clear safety guidelines to protect animals and handlers.
  • Size and weight: Lighter, portable units suit temporary fencing or varied layouts; larger models are better for permanent installations across long perimeters.
  • Cost of ownership: Consider solar panels, batteries, and potential replacement parts when evaluating long-term value and reliability.

When selecting a 30-mile charger, balance perimeter size, environmental conditions, and energy needs. A solar-powered model with adjustable joules and a robust battery is often the best compromise for movable pastures or remote lots, while a high-capacity AC charger excels on larger operations with reliable electrical access. Always review installation requirements and post type compatibility to ensure optimal performance.
